Transaction 99245caf78511623cc464db4efcb2f4f91f421ecc4d99b19242370150b51e9d2

5 Input
2 Outputs
  • 99245caf78511623cc464db4efcb2f4f91f421ecc4d99b19242370150b51e9d2:0
  • value  1081423
    address  3QjSApro9E7vsTdboDycBopkgrwkWgkk1N
  • 99245caf78511623cc464db4efcb2f4f91f421ecc4d99b19242370150b51e9d2:1
  • value  27446136
    address  37N6ozCdMiuQkLbDMawtUYCo2mtTWP7v1p